文献信息

  • AROMATIC VINYL ETHER COMPOUNDS
    申请人:IWAHAMA Takahiro
    公开号:US20090088592A1
    公开(公告)日:2009-04-02
    Aromatic vinyl ether compounds represented by Formula (1) or by Formula (2) wherein each R and R′ is a hydrogen atom or a group represented by Formula (3) and wherein the remaining variables are as defined in the specification, provided that at least one pR in Formula (1) and at least one uR in Formula (2) is a Formula (3) group. These aromatic vinyl ether compounds are useful as, e.g., curing agents for cationic polymerization.
    化合物的芳香基乙醚可以由公式(1)或公式(2)表示,其中每个R和R′是氢原子或由公式(3)表示的基团,其余变量如规范中定义的那样,前提是公式(1)中至少有一个pR和公式(2)中至少有一个uR是公式(3)基团。这些芳香基乙醚化合物可用作阳离子聚合的固化剂。
